Man Taped 94 iPhones on His Body in China Smuggling Bid

Authorities in China have detained a man who tried to smuggle 94 iPhones into the mainland from Hong Kong by taping the devices to his body.

Authorities in southern China have detained a man who tried to smuggle 94 iPhones into the country from Hong Kong by taping the devices to his legs, chest, stomach and back, a local newspaper reported Tuesday.

What gave him away, authorities said, was his jerky movements as he tried to walk with the cellphones attached to him while he crossed the border late Sunday, the South China Morning Post reported. The phones, iPhone 5s and 6 models, were together worth more than $49,000.

Anti-smuggling authorities were working on the case.
